Surah al Fatihah (1) .
The Prophet said,'The mother of the Qur'an are the seven oft repeated verses'
[Bukhari 4704] .The Prophet said,
'In the Fatiha of the Qur'an, there is a cure for all maladies(illnesses)'
[Darimi 3236] . Surah al Kahf (18) .The Prophet said,
'Whoever recited Surah al Kahf in the same manner in which it was revealed, it will serve for him as a light on the Day of Judgement, from his domicile to Makkah. And whoever recited the last ten verses, and it happens that the Dajjal should appear after that, Dajjal will not be empowered over him'.
[Hakim 1/564 & Dhahabi]. Surah Yasin (36).The Prophet said,
'Whoever recited Surah Yasin would seem (in terms of reward) as if he had recited the Qur'an ten times.'
[Maqal, Tirmidhi 2812/A & Dhahabi]. Surah ar Rahman (55)The Prophet said 'Everything has a bride, and the bride of the Quran is Surah ar Rahman'
[Baihaqi in Shuab al Eiman]. Surah al Waqiah (56) The Prophet said'Surah al Waqiah is the Surah of Wealth, so recite it and teach it to your children'
[Ibn Asakir]. Surah al Mulk (67) The Prophet said'There is a surah in the Qur'an which is only thirty verses. It defended whoevere recited it , until it puts him into paradise' i.e. Surah al Mulk
[Fath al Qadir 5/257, Sahihul Jamiea 1/680, Tabrani in Al-Awsat & Ibn Mardawaith] .The Prophet said,'Surah al Mulk is the protector from the torment of the grave'
[Sahihul Jamiea 1/680, Hakim 2/498 & Nasai] Anas (radiAllahu anhu) reported Rasulullah (sallallahu alaiyhi wasalam) as saying"There is a Surah which will plead for its reciter till it causes him to enter paradise (Tabarakalladhi Biyadihil Mulk)."
[Tabrani]
[Tabrani]. Surah al Zilzilah (99) The Prophet said'Whoever recited Surah Zilzilah would get the reward of reciting half the Qur'an. Whoever recited surah al Kaafiroon would get a reward as if reading a quarter of the Qur'an. Whoever recited Surah al Ikhlas would get a reward as if reading one third of the Qur'an'.
[Tirmidhi 2818/A]. Surah Aadiyat (100) The Prophet said'Whoever recited one thousand verses in one night would meet Allah with a smile on his face'. Someone said, 'O Apostle, who can recite a thousand verses?'. The Prophet then recited Surah and then said, 'By He in Whose hand my soul is, it is equal to a thousand verses'. Surah al Ikhlas (112) A man said to the Prophet 'I really love this surah'. The Prophet replied, 'And your love for it will enable you to enter paradise'
[Tirmidhi 2826/A] The Prophet said, 'By Him in Whose hand my soul is, it is equal to one third of the Qur'an!'
[Bukhari 5014]
[Al Khatib in Al Muttafaq wal Muftaraq & Dailami in Fath al Qadir 5/487]
